| Criteria | Edge | Why |
|---|---|---|
| Design Innovation | Converse Chuck Taylor All-Star | The iconic star-centered ankle patch and the silhouette's simplicity revolutionized casual footwear. |
| Material Quality | Vans Old Skool | Vans Old Skool uses more durable suede and canvas, enhancing longevity and wearability. |
| Comfort and Fit | Vans Old Skool | Vans Old Skool provides better arch support and padding, making it more comfortable for extended wear. |
| Cultural Impact | Converse Chuck Taylor All-Star | Chucks have been a staple in various subcultures and iconic moments in history, symbolizing rebellion and style. |
